Railay East Beach: you can find the long, floating, blue pier where we meet our customers who are staying at Railay. Mangrove trees and limestone cliffs surround this beautiful area.
Phra Nang Cave: found in this area is a cave with a small Buddhist shrine surrounded by phallic item and a beach with fine sand. Chicken Island and Poda Island can be seen here from afar.
Chicken Island: known for its chicken-head shaped limestone pillar, this island has a lot of places to do snorkeling. The tour guide will bring you to this area to take photos of the chicken head pillar and do snorkeling. This island doesn't have a beach to land on.
Tup Island: Famous for its sand bar that connects Tup Island to the surrounding islands as the tide gets low.
Mor Island: this is one of the neighboring islands around Tup Island, other than Chicken Island. This island can be reached by just walking across the sand bar that connects the three islands together.
Poda Island: an island enclosed by white sand beaches and clear turquoise waters. Sunset is viewed at this area.
Tang Ming Island: a small island just off the beach of Poda island.
Bioluminescent Planktons: A site where visitors can observe this incredible bioluminescence exhibited by the planktons in the dark. Note: the availability/visibility of this specific activity is highly dependent on weather/tide conditions, as well as the current phase of the moon.
